Review: Man like Trex on Doc Scott's seminal ThirtyOne? Now this is what we like to see! Naturally, as you'd expect from such a partnership, the best of the best is on offer across the spectrum. 'One For The Road' and 'Hypnosis' both hit with that classic woozy swagger that Trex is best known for, 'Footnote' has a little sweet skanking charm to it while 'Moonshine' (with Benny V) takes us into classic mid/late 90s Total Science territory. Spacey, wobbly and loaded with more euphoria than a year-long trance convention. This is the business. But we didn't expect any less.
